Originally Posted by EnvoyBoy
Close. US did put signs on the flightdeck door and so met the federal requirement of letting you know where it was; HP did not and, accordingly, must include that info in its announcements in order to meet federal regulations.
This is also how I have understood it. If the door is labeled, no need to verbally point it out. On US Express flights, they do verbally spell it out.

Re: the other OP's comments...US flight attendants never give their names that I have heard. Water of some sort is typically the only drink offered pre-departure, and if in a bottle, you are allowed to keep the bottle throughout the whole flight.
